Of course we know, or can know, about all those places on the maps that are recognized entities. Especially from a governance point-of-view. But there are, everywhere in the world, also names for specific places that have a certain local historical meaning, but got lost in translation into bureaucracy-speak. In France, these places have the designation “Lieu-dit”.
